Fresh rotation of Hobart DJs spin tunes for new live stream
Missing Tassie’s nightlife? Hobart musos and DJs are now livestreaming sets every night to keep keen punters dancing through isolation.

HOBART DJs and musicians are spinning tunes to keep people dancing through isolation every night at 6pm.
A new social media page called Fresh Rotations has been launched, streaming a set from a different DJ each evening.
Fresh Rotations co-creator George Williams said acts such as DJ Miele (aka Mel Scavone), Zios and Hugo Bladel have played to audiences dancing along at home.

“We’ve got a roster of 40 different acts, so every day is going to be different,” he said.
“We have every resident DJ from Salamanca bars and clubs like Cargo, Grape, Mobius and OBar.
“We’re hoping to build on it and get new acts all the time
“I have a feeling that it’s going to blow up on a local scale.”
Mr Williams encouraged up and coming DJs to register their interest to play.
He said they had a sophisticated set up for the stream which includes a green screen to project customised graphics and backgrounds on to.
“The thing I like about it is you don’t have to play certain songs because you’re in a certain venue, you can be yourself.”
Mr Williams said it had been a difficult time for local musicians with no gigs.
“It’s been tricky, I’ve spoken to artists and they’re quite shaken. To have the whole foundation of what you’re working for ripped out from under you is scary.”
